    Area of Science:

    • Vascular Surgery
    • Neurosurgery
    • Thoracic Surgery

    Background:

    • Thoracic outlet syndrome (TOS) encompasses a range of conditions causing neurovascular compression.
    • Symptoms can be neurological, vascular, or mixed, significantly impacting patient quality of life.

    Purpose of the Study:

    • To evaluate the efficacy and outcomes of surgical decompression for thoracic outlet syndrome (TOS).
    • To assess the success rate of the supraclavicular approach in treating TOS.

    Main Methods:

    • A consecutive series of 50 surgical decompression operations for TOS in 43 patients over 7 years.
    • Procedures included excision of cervical ribs, first ribs, and fibrous bands; cervical sympathectomy was performed in select cases.
    • The supraclavicular approach was utilized for all thoracic outlet decompression procedures.

    Main Results:

    • Complete symptom relief was achieved in 74% of limbs, with improvement in an additional 20%.
    • Overall, 94% of patients experienced good results following supraclavicular thoracic outlet decompression.
    • No mortality was reported during the study period.

    Conclusions:

    • Surgical decompression via the supraclavicular approach is a highly effective treatment for thoracic outlet syndrome.
    • The procedure demonstrates a favorable safety profile with excellent outcomes for patients with TOS.
